Digest of COSHAB's Decision After Reconsideration dated April 14, 1982, Docket No. 79-R1D2-492. Harold Mitchell, Chairman; Mark K. Bowers and Charles Manfred, Members.

The ALJ Decision of February 20, 1980 (Digest 13,737), granting Employer's appeal from a general violation of 5208 (c) (prompt cleanup of asbestos spills), was reversed. The Division filed a Petition for Reconsideration which Employer answered.

Asbestos, Spill v. Debris---Asbestos, Prompt Cleanup of Spills, Employee Exposure Within Allowable TWA Limits.
